  • Publication number: 20180032695
    Abstract: The present disclosure relates to the field of clinical care plan for patients. More particularly, the present disclosure relates to a method and system for determining plausibility of clinical care plan. The present disclosure checks for plausibility of the clinical care plan determining plausibility of each clinical action in the action plan. The plausibility of a current clinical action is determined by comparing the quantitative factors and its corresponding quantitative values associated with the current clinical action with the quantitative factors and the corresponding quantitative values of the previous clinical action. In the present disclosure, the effects of previous clinical actions are considered for determining plausibility of the current clinical action and hence provide an effective mechanism for determining plausibility of the overall clinical care plan. The present invention substantially reduces the time for determining plausibility of clinical care plan since it is an automated process.

  • Publication number: 20170147764
    Abstract: The present disclosure relates to a method and system for predicting the consultation duration for a user in a healthcare system. In an embodiment, the appointment scheduling system used in the healthcare connects with the prediction system through a communication network or directly for predicting the consultation time of a user. The prediction system receives at least one of user attributes, medical records and current symptoms of the users. The prediction system further determines the consultation preparation time and actual consultation time which is used by the prediction system for predicting the consultation duration for a user.
